The H1Nl virus has been spreading world-wide,it is important for us to know how to control it.Please pay attention to the following points:
1.Don't touch your face.Above all,keep your hands away from your eyes,mouth and nose,all of which serve pathways(途径) for the viruses(病毒) to enter your body.
2.Wash your hands.If you have to touch your face,wash your hands,getting under the fingernails for 20 to 30 seconds with hot soap and water before.Soaps with surfactants(表面活性剂) can deal with flu viruses.
3.Cover your nose and mouth.When someone sneezes or coughs,liquid(液体) drops with flu viruses as far as three feet through the air and land on your nose and mouth,so it's best to keep at least an arm's length distance when talking to someone who shows signs of infection(感染).In order to protect others,cover your mouth and nose with a tissue(纸巾) when you cough or sneeze,and clean your hands afterward.Viruses can live for hours,or even longer when on the skin or other surfaces such as keyboards.

If you have a chance to go to Finland, you will probably be surprised to find how “foolish” the Finnish people are.
Take the taxi driver as an example. Taxis in Finland are mostly high- class Bens with a fare (车费) of two US dollars a kilometer. You can go anywhere in one, tell the driver to take you to any place you want to, say that you have some business to attend to (料理), and then walk off without paying your fare. The driver will not be anxious.
The dining rooms in all big hotels not only serve their guests (客人), but also serve outside eaters. Hotel guests have their meals free, so they naturally go to the free dining room to have their meals. The only thing they need to do is to show their cards to the waiter. You can easily use any old room card to take a couple of friends to eat dinner without paying.
The Finnish workers are paid by the hour. But to my surprise, they can remember everything so clearly that the workers only need to say how many hours they have worked and they will be paid by their boss.
With so many loopholes (漏洞) in everyday life, surely Finland must be a heaven (天堂) to those who love to take “small advantages”. But the strange thing is: all the taxi passengers will always come back to pay their fare after they have dealt with their business; not a single outsider has ever been found in the free hotel dining rooms; and workers always give an honest answer of the exact hours they put in. As the Finns always act on good trust in everything they do, living in such a society has turned everyone into a real “gentleman (绅士)”.
